Summary
Dr. Charli Sitinjak is a Lecturer at Esa Unggul University and an expert in Social Psychology. Specializing in quantitative methods, they possess advanced proficiency in statistical analysis software such as SPSS, JASP, PLS, AMOS, and WarpPLS. Their research applies social, environmental, and health psychology principles to enhance our understanding of the relationships between the built environment, transportation, and overall well-being.
